'Bombarding the German Trenches', (1919). Scene from the First World War, 1914-1919: '...a glimpse of what was seen from the parapet of the British trenches when the Germans were being heavily shelled by the big guns.' From "The History of the Great European War: its causes and effects", Vol. V, by W. Stanley Macbean Knight. [Caxton Pulishing Company, Limited, London, 1919]
